Abstract

Certain embodiments disclosed herein include a method for detecting potential vulnerabilities in a wireless environment. The method comprises collecting, by a network sensor deployed in the wireless environment, at least wireless traffic data; analyzing the collected wireless traffic data to detect at least activity initiated by a wireless entity in the wireless environment; initiating at least one investigation actions to determine if any identified wireless network is a vulnerable network; determining a risk score based in part on the at least one investigation action; and enforcing a security policy on the identified vulnerable network, wherein the security policy is determined responsive to the risk score and instructions received from a control system.

What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A method for detecting potential vulnerabilities in a wireless environment, comprising:
 collecting, by a network sensor deployed in the wireless environment, at least wireless traffic data;   analyzing the collected wireless traffic data to detect at least activity initiated by a wireless entity in the wireless environment;   initiating at least one investigation action to determine if any identified wireless network is a vulnerable network;   determining a risk score based in part on the at least one investigation action; and   enforcing a security policy on the identified vulnerable network, wherein the security policy is determined responsive to the risk score and instructions received from a control system.   
     
     
         2 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ein a vulnerable network is detected when a risk score is over a predefined threshold value. 
     
     
         3 . The method of  claim 1 , further comprising: performing a mitigation action based on the determined risk score. 
     
     
         4 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ein a suspicious network is automatically labeled as a vulnerable network. 
     
     
         5 . The method of  claim 1 , further comprising: determining a vulnerable network based on at least one of: a connection type, transmitted data, usage patterns, and a fingerprint of an unknown device 
     
     
         6 . The method of  claim 1 , further comprising: determining whether a wireless network, or any device connected in the wireless network, performs a malicious activity. 
     
     
         7 . The method of  claim 6 , further comprising: determining the wireless network to be vulnerable when the wireless network, or any device connected in the wireless network, performs a malicious activity. 
     
     
         8 . The method of  claim 1 , further comprising: generating a list of wireless entities in a wireless environment. 
     
     
         9 . The method of  claim 8 , further comprising: checking a wireless device to detect at least known or unknown vulnerabilities, where the wireless device is added to the list of wireless entities in the wireless environment.
